📈 Why the 50 Day Moving Average Works:
The 50 day moving average trading strategy helps identify value zones where stocks often bounce, especially on higher timeframes like the monthly chart.
It filters out short-term noise and gives clarity in trend-following setups. Amar Khanna explains how to align this with strong fundamental companies for better results, making this a beginner friendly trading strategy rooted in real-world probabilities rather than speculation.
